Euronext today confirmed its interest to take over London Stock Exchange’s Borsa Italiana.
The partnership includes CDP Equity and Intesa Sanpaolo. There can be no certainty that this will lead to a transaction.
In a statement, Euronext said: “The proposed combination of Borsa Italiana and Euronext would create a leading player in continental European capital markets, where Italy would be the largest revenue contributor to the enlarged Euronext group. This transformational project would effectively position the newly formed group to deliver the ambition of further building the backbone of the Capital Markets Union in Europe, while at the same time supporting local economies.”
A further announcement will be made as and when appropriate.
